Still, of 5,001 customers surveyed at Bay Area Safeway stores, only 35 percent rated the quality of its fresh produce as "superior," according to a study done by the nonprofit Bay Area Consumers' Checkbook magazine, which collected over 14,000 customer surveys from Bay Area shoppers in 1998 and 2000. Disadvantages Farmers markets also have some disadvan- tages, including face-to-face selling, many small transactions, relatively high marketing costs, potentially grueling market schedules and limited space for vendors. They range from a small parking lot sale under the freeway in Oakland's Lakeshore to 110 bustling stalls at the Marin Civic Center. The peppers are picked off a hot field at around 90 degrees, then go to a hydrocooling facility where they are quickly brought down and kept close to 32 degrees. In the Food section's blind tasting (see Page 1 for results) of strawberries, sugar snap peas and mixed salad greens from five farmers' markets and two supermarket chains, we didn't find the produce consistently fresher or better at the farmers' markets.
